Bibliography

    Helbig, Daniela and Nassar, Dalia. 2016. The Metaphor of Epigenesis: Kant, Blumenbach and Herder.” Studies in History and Philosophy of Science 58: 98–107.
    Nassar, Dalia. 2012. Spinoza in Schelling’s Early Conception of Intellectual Intuition.” in Spinoza and German Idealism, edited by Eckart Förster and Yitzhak Y. Melamed, pp. 136–155. Cambridge: Cambridge University Press.
    Nassar, Dalia. 2013a. The Romantic Absolute. Being and Knowing in Early German Romantic Philosophy, 1795–1804. Chicago, Illinois: University of Chicago Press, doi:10.7208/chicago/9780226084237.001.0001.
    Nassar, Dalia. 2013b. Intellectual Intuition and the Philosophy of Nature.” in Übergänge – diskursiv oder intuitiv. Essays zu Eckart Försters Die 25 Jahre der Philosophie, edited by Johannes Haag and Markus Wild, pp. 235–258. Rote Reihe n. 56. Frankfurt a.M.: Vittorio Klostermann.
    Nassar, Dalia, ed. 2014a. The Relevance of Romanticism. Essays on German Romantic Philosophy. Oxford: Oxford University Press, doi:10.1093/acprof:oso/9780199976201.001.0001.
    Nassar, Dalia. 2014b. Introduction.” in The Relevance of Romanticism. Essays on German Romantic Philosophy, edited by Dalia Nassar, pp. 1–13. Oxford: Oxford University Press, doi:10.1093/acprof:oso/9780199976201.001.0001.
    Nassar, Dalia. 2014c. Romantic Empiricism after the ‘End of Nature’: Contributions to Environmental Philosophy.” in The Relevance of Romanticism. Essays on German Romantic Philosophy, edited by Dalia Nassar, pp. 296–314. Oxford: Oxford University Press, doi:10.1093/acprof:oso/9780199976201.001.0001.
    Nassar, Dalia. 2016. Analogical Reflection as a Source for the Science of Life: Kant and the Possibility of the Biological Sciences.” Studies in History and Philosophy of Science 58: 57–66.
    Nassar, Dalia. 2017. Understanding as Explanation: The Significance of Herder’s and Goethe’s Science of Describing.” in Herder. Philosophy and Anthropology, edited by Anik Waldow and Nigel DeSouza, pp. 106–126. Oxford: Oxford University Press, doi:10.1093/oso/9780198779650.001.0001.
    Nassar, Dalia. 2019. Hermeneutics and Nature.” in The Cambridge Companion to Hermeneutics, edited by Michael N. Forster and Kristin Gjesdal, pp. 37–64. Cambridge Companions to Philosophy. Cambridge: Cambridge University Press, doi:10.1017/9781316888582.
    Nassar, Dalia. 2022. Romantic Empiricism: Nature, Art, and Ecology from Herder to Humboldt. Oxford: Oxford University Press, doi:10.1093/oso/9780190095437.001.0001.
    Nassar, Dalia. 2023. Alexander von Humboldt.” in The Stanford Encyclopedia of Philosophy. Stanford, California: The Metaphysics Research Lab, Center for the Study of Language; Information, https://plato.stanford.edu/archives/spr2023/entries/alexander-humboldt/.
    Nassar, Dalia and Gjesdal, Kristin, eds. 2021. Women Philosophers in the Long Nineteenth Century: The German Tradition. Oxford: Oxford University Press, doi:10.1093/oso/9780190868031.001.0001.
